What are some different cloud computing models?

 

🌐 Cloud Computing at Quality Thought

Unlock the Power of the Cloud with Industry-Ready Training

At Quality Thought, we offer cutting-edge Cloud Computing training programs designed to equip you with the skills and hands-on experience needed to excel in today's digital-first world. Whether you're starting your IT career or looking to upskill, our cloud courses cover everything from fundamentals to advanced deployment techniques on platforms like AWS, Microsoft Azure, and Google Cloud Platform (GCP).


πŸ’Ό Why Learn Cloud Computing?



Cloud technology is transforming how businesses operate, enabling:

  • Cost-effective infrastructure

  • Scalable and flexible resources

  • Secure, global access to data and applications

  • In-demand career opportunities in DevOps, Data Engineering, AI/ML, and more


πŸš€ What You’ll Learn

Our Cloud Computing program includes:

✅ Cloud Fundamentals
Understand IaaS, PaaS, SaaS, and deployment models (Public, Private, Hybrid)

✅ Hands-on Labs & Projects
Real-time scenarios and cloud deployment using AWS, Azure, and GCP

✅ DevOps & Cloud Integration
CI/CD pipelines, containerization with Docker & Kubernetes

✅ Security & Cost Management
Best practices for cloud governance and budgeting

✅ Certification Preparation
Guidance for AWS Certified Solutions ArchitectMicrosoft Azure Administrator, and Google Cloud Associate Engineer


πŸ‘¨‍🏫 Training Highlights at Quality Thought

  • πŸ“š Expert Trainers with real-world cloud experience

  • πŸ§ͺ Project-Based Learning to build job-ready skills

  • πŸ“œ Certification Support & mock exams

  • 🌍 Online & Offline Batches for flexible learning

  • 🎯 Placement Assistance with resume building & mock interviews

🌐 Cloud Service Models (What is being offered?)

These define what type of service the cloud is delivering:


1. IaaS – Infrastructure as a Service

  • πŸ› ️ You rent IT infrastructure: servers, storage, networking, and virtualization.

  • πŸ§‘‍πŸ’» You manage: OS, runtime, apps, and data

  • ☁️ Provider manages: hardware, networking, virtualization

Examples:

  • Amazon EC2 (AWS)

  • Google Compute Engine (GCP)

  • Microsoft Azure Virtual Machines

Use Cases:

  • Hosting websites

  • Running virtual machines

  • Backup & recovery

  • Testing environments


2. PaaS – Platform as a Service

  • 🧱 You get a platform to build, test, and deploy applications.

  • πŸ§‘‍πŸ’» You manage: applications and data

  • ☁️ Provider manages: OS, infrastructure, runtime

Examples:

  • Google App Engine

  • Azure App Service

  • AWS Elastic Beanstalk

Use Cases:

  • App development without worrying about infrastructure

  • API development

  • Streamlining DevOps pipelines


3. SaaS – Software as a Service

  • πŸ§‘‍πŸ’Ό You use the application over the internet.

  • ☁️ Everything is managed by the provider.

Examples:

  • Gmail, Google Drive

  • Microsoft 365

  • Salesforce

  • Zoom, Dropbox

Use Cases:

  • Email, file storage, CRM, collaboration tools

  • No installation or maintenance required


🏒 Cloud Deployment Models (Where is it hosted?)

These define how and where the cloud services are deployed:


1. Public Cloud

  • ✅ Owned and operated by third-party providers (AWS, Azure, GCP)

  • ☁️ Resources shared among multiple customers (multi-tenant)

Use Cases:

  • Startups, web apps, data analytics, on-demand computing


2. Private Cloud

  • πŸ” Cloud infrastructure is used exclusively by one organization

  • ✅ Can be on-premises or hosted by a third party

Use Cases:

  • Highly regulated industries (banking, healthcare)

  • Companies needing full control over infrastructure


Comments

Popular posts from this blog

Where is the best place to learn about cloud computing?

How can I start developing Cloud Computing services?

What are the business scenarios for developing cloud computing architecture?